This is written by my friend Kevin Smith. He's a fine songwriter from Western Australia. To my ears he's one of the best in the whole country. He sings in a band called Kevin Smith and the Seven Storey Jumpers, Great band. I love how the narrative of this song is like some Scorsese film concentrated into three intense minutes. Aaron Peacey is doing the more fancy guitar part in this recording. He's a wizard on the guitar and knows not to overplay. A rare talent indeed.
